Understanding Your Hot Water Needs

The first step is to assess your hot water demand. How many showers do you typically run simultaneously? Do you have a large soaking tub? What about appliances like dishwashers and washing machines?

Here’s a simple formula to estimate your peak hot water demand:

  1. Identify your hot water appliances: List all appliances that use hot water (showers, sinks, dishwashers, washing machines, etc.).
  2. Determine flow rates: Find the flow rate for each appliance in gallons per minute (GPM). This information is usually available on the appliance itself or in its user manual.
  3. Estimate simultaneous use: Determine which appliances are likely to be used at the same time. For example, you might have two showers running simultaneously while the dishwasher is also in operation.
  4. Calculate total flow rate: Add up the flow rates of all appliances that are likely to be used simultaneously. This will give you your peak hot water demand in GPM.

Typical Flow Rates:

  • Shower: 2.5 GPM
  • Faucet: 1.5 GPM
  • Dishwasher: 1.5 GPM
  • Washing Machine: 2.0 GPM

Example:

  • Two showers running simultaneously (2.5 GPM x 2 = 5 GPM)
  • Dishwasher in operation (1.5 GPM)
  • Total peak demand: 5 GPM + 1.5 GPM = 6.5 GPM

Now, consider the temperature rise you need. This is the difference between the incoming water temperature and the desired output temperature. In colder climates, the incoming water can be quite chilly, requiring a larger temperature rise.

The EcoSmart 27 kW can typically handle a temperature rise of around 50-60°F at a flow rate of 3 GPM. This means if your incoming water is 50°F, you can expect an output temperature of 100-110°F at that flow rate. As flow rate increases, the temperature rise decreases.

Dedicated Circuit and Wire Gauge

The EcoSmart 27 kW requires three dedicated 60 amp double-pole breakers and three sets of 6 AWG wire running directly from your electrical panel to the unit. This is non-negotiable.

Data Point: Using undersized wiring can cause the wires to overheat, leading to insulation damage and potentially a fire.

Unique Insight: Many older homes don’t have the electrical capacity to handle a 27 kW tankless water heater. You may need to upgrade your electrical panel to accommodate the increased load. This can be a significant expense, so factor it into your budget.

Pro Setup Hack #2: Water Quality – Taming the Hard Water Beast

Hard water is the enemy of tankless water heaters. The minerals in hard water, primarily calcium and magnesium, can build up inside the unit, reducing its efficiency and lifespan.

Data Point: According to the Water Quality Association, 85% of U.S. homes have hard water.

The Menace of Scale Buildup

Scale buildup can cause a variety of problems:

  • Reduced flow rate: Scale restricts the flow of water through the unit.
  • Decreased heating efficiency: Scale acts as an insulator, preventing the heating elements from efficiently transferring heat to the water.
  • Overheating: Scale can cause the heating elements to overheat, potentially leading to premature failure.
  • Increased energy consumption: The unit has to work harder to heat the water, resulting in higher energy bills.

Water Softener: Your Best Defense

The best way to protect your EcoSmart unit from hard water is to install a water softener. A water softener removes the calcium and magnesium ions from the water, preventing scale buildup.

Unique Insight: Not all water softeners are created equal. Choose a water softener that is appropriately sized for your household’s water usage and hardness level.

How to Determine Your Water Hardness:

  • Purchase a water hardness test kit: These kits are readily available at most hardware stores or online.
  • Contact your local water utility: They can provide you with information on the water hardness in your area.

Water Hardness Levels:

  • 0-3 grains per gallon (GPG): Soft
  • 3-7 GPG: Moderately Hard
  • 7-10 GPG: Hard
  • Over 10 GPG: Very Hard

Expert Quote: “A water softener is an investment that will pay for itself in the long run,” says a water treatment specialist. “It will not only protect your tankless water heater but also extend the life of your plumbing fixtures and appliances.”

Alternative Solutions: Water Filters and Descalers

If a water softener is not feasible, consider using a water filter or a descaling system.

  • Water Filters: Water filters can remove sediment and other impurities from the water, but they typically don’t remove hardness minerals.
  • Descalers: Descalers use various technologies, such as electromagnetic fields or catalytic converters, to prevent scale buildup. They don’t remove the hardness minerals, but they can help to keep them from adhering to the inside of the unit.

Data Point: Descalers are generally less effective than water softeners at preventing scale buildup.

Pro Setup Hack #3: Temperature Settings – Finding the Sweet Spot

Setting the right output temperature is crucial for both comfort and energy efficiency.

The Default Setting: Is It Right for You?

The EcoSmart 27 kW typically comes with a default temperature setting of 120°F. This is a common setting for most households, but it may not be ideal for everyone.

Data Point: The U.S. Environmental Protection Agency (EPA) recommends setting water heaters to 120°F to prevent scalding.

The Scalding Risk

Scalding is a serious concern, especially for young children and the elderly. Water at 140°F can cause a serious burn in just 3 seconds.

Unique Insight: Consider lowering the temperature setting to 110-115°F if you have young children or elderly individuals in your household.

Energy Savings Through Temperature Adjustment

Lowering the temperature setting can also save energy. The lower the temperature, the less energy the unit has to use to heat the water.

Data Point: For every 10°F you lower the temperature setting, you can save 3-5% on your water heating costs.

Example: Lowering the temperature from 120°F to 110°F could save you 3-5% on your water heating bill.

Pro Setup Hack #5: Annual Maintenance – Extending the Lifespan

Like any appliance, the EcoSmart 27 kW requires regular maintenance to ensure optimal performance and extend its lifespan.

The Importance of Flushing

The most important maintenance task is flushing the unit annually to remove any mineral buildup.

Why Flushing is Necessary:

  • Removes Scale: Flushing removes scale and sediment that can accumulate inside the unit.
  • Maintains Efficiency: Flushing helps to maintain the unit’s heating efficiency.
  • Prevents Overheating: Flushing prevents the heating elements from overheating.
  • Extends Lifespan: Flushing extends the lifespan of the unit.

Step-by-Step Flushing Procedure

What You’ll Need:

  • Two lengths of washing machine hoses
  • A submersible pump
  • A bucket
  • White vinegar

Procedure:

  1. Turn off the power: Turn off the power to the EcoSmart unit at the breaker.
  2. Close the water valves: Close the cold water inlet and hot water outlet valves on the unit.
  3. Connect the hoses: Connect one washing machine hose to the cold water inlet valve and the other to the hot water outlet valve.
  4. Place the hoses in a bucket: Place the other ends of the hoses in a bucket.
  5. Fill the bucket with vinegar: Fill the bucket with white vinegar.
  6. Submerge the pump: Submerge the submersible pump in the vinegar.
  7. Circulate the vinegar: Plug in the pump and circulate the vinegar through the unit for 1-2 hours.
  8. Drain the vinegar: After circulating the vinegar, turn off the pump and drain the vinegar from the unit.
  9. Flush with water: Flush the unit with clean water until the water runs clear.
  10. Reconnect the water valves: Reconnect the water valves.
  11. Turn on the power: Turn on the power to the EcoSmart unit at the breaker.

Expert Tip: Use a dedicated flushing kit for tankless water heaters. These kits typically include all the necessary components and instructions.

Other Maintenance Tasks

  • Inspect the wiring: Periodically inspect the wiring to ensure there are no loose connections or damaged wires.
  • Clean the exterior: Clean the exterior of the unit with a damp cloth to remove any dust or dirt.
  • Check the flow rate: Monitor the flow rate to ensure it is within the unit’s specifications.

Troubleshooting Common EcoSmart 27 kW Issues

Even with proper setup and maintenance, you may encounter some issues with your EcoSmart 27 kW. Here are some common problems and their solutions:

Insufficient Hot Water

  • Cause: Undersized unit, low temperature setting, scale buildup, insufficient electrical power.
  • Solution: Verify the unit is properly sized for your needs, increase the temperature setting, flush the unit, ensure proper electrical installation.

No Hot Water

  • Cause: Power outage, tripped breaker, faulty heating element, low flow rate.
  • Solution: Check for power outages, reset the breaker, contact a qualified technician to inspect the heating element, ensure the flow rate is above the minimum activation flow rate.

Error Codes

  • Cause: Various issues, such as overheating, low voltage, or sensor failure.
  • Solution: Consult the EcoSmart user manual for a list of error codes and their corresponding solutions.

Leaks

  • Cause: Loose connections, damaged seals, or corrosion.
  • Solution: Tighten the connections, replace the seals, or contact a qualified plumber to inspect the unit for corrosion.
